#' addDatabaseUser
#'
#' Invites a user to a database and assigns a role
#'
#' @param databaseId the id of the database to which they should be added
#' @param email the user's email
#' @param name the user's name (only used if they do not already have an ActivityInfo account)
#' @param locale the locale ("en', "fr", "ar", etc) to use inviting the user (only used if they do not already have an ActivityInfo account)
#' @param roleId the id of the role to assign to the user.
#' @param roleParameters a named list containing the role parameter values
#' @param roleResources an optional list of optional grant-based resources assigned to the user
#' @param assignment optionally create and pass a \code{\link[activityinfo]{roleAssignment}} like in updateUserRole()
#'
#' @details
#'
#' This function adds a new user to a database and assigns them a role.
#'
#' If there is no user account with the given email address, an email
#' is sent in the given locale to the email address inviting the user to
#' activate their account.
#'
#' If there is an ActivityInfo account with the given email address, an email is sent
#' notifying the user of their new role.
#'
#' In ActivityInfo, permissions are managed through _roles_. Roles include a set of
#' permissions. When a user is assigned a role, they inherit those permissions from the
#' role.
#'
#' Some roles are _parameterized_. For example, the "Reporting Partner" role included
#' in many database templates has a `partner` parameter that is used to filter which
#' records are visible to the user. The value of this parameter is the record id of the
#' user's partner in the related Partner form.
#'
#' Optional grants can be specified by adding the resource id of those grants to a list and passing that to `roleResources`.
#'
#' @examples
#' \dontrun{
#' # Invite a user in the French locale, in the admin role.
#' # The invitation email will be in French.
#' addDatabaseUser(databaseId = "ck3pqrp9a1z",
#' email = "alice@example.fr",
#' name = "Alice Otieno",
#' locale = "fr",
#' roleId = "admin")
#'
#' # Add a user with a "Reporting Partner" role (rp)
#' redcrossPartnerRecordId <- "ck5m79b9c2"
#' addDatabaseUser(databaseId = "ck3pqrp9a1z",
#' email = "bob@example.org",
#' name = "Bob",
#' roleId = "rp",
#' roleParameters = list(partner = redcrossPartnerRecordId))
#' }

#' Create a role parameter to add to a user role definition
#'
#' Returns a role parameter.
#'
#' Parameters are used to set up conditions that can be defined per user when
#' the role is given to a user or a user is created. A common use-case is to
#' restrict the user to only edit records related to the reporting partner for
#' which they work or only the region for which they are responsible. A
#' parameter enables the administrator to set their organization or region when
#' giving them a role.
#'
#' See \link{role} for the creation of roles.
#'
#' @param id the id of the parameter, for example "partner", which can
#' be used in a formula as "@user.partner". The id starts with a letter and may
#' contain letters, numbers and underscores _ under 32 characters.
#' @param label the label of the partner, for example, "Reporting partner"
#' @param range the id of a reference table, for example the list of partners,
#' or a formula
#'
#' @export
#'
#' @examples
#' \dontrun{
#'
#' parameter(id = "partner", label = "Reporting partner", range = "ck5dxt1712")
#' }
parameter <- function(id, label, range) {
stopifnot("The id must be a character string" = is.null(id)||(is.character(id)&&length(id)==1&&nchar(id)>0))
stopifnot("The id must start with a letter, must be made of letters, numbers and underscores _ and cannot be longer than 32 characters" = is.null(id)||grepl("^[A-Za-z][A-Za-z0-9_]{0,31}$", id))
stopifnot("The label is required to be a character string" = (is.character(label)&&length(label)==1&&nchar(label)>0))
stopifnot("The range is required and must be a character string" = !is.null(range)&&(is.character(range)&&length(range)==1&&nchar(range)>0))
result <- list(
parameterId = id,
label = label,
range = range
)
class(result) <- c("activityInfoParameter", class(result))
result
}
#' Create a grant to define resource-level permissions
#'
#' Returns a grant that can be added to a \link{role}.
#'
#' Grants define access to resources such as databases, folders, or forms. The
#' permissions include operations such as view, read or edit and are defined per
#' resource. See \link{resourcePermissions}.
#'
#' Adding grants to a role enables the administrator to define
#' permissions that vary per grant and, if desired, override grants inherited
#' from parent resources, such as a folder.
#'
#' A grant can be set as optional, which means that you can choose whether to
#' enable the grant for each user that you invite to your database.
#'
#' See \link{role} for the creation of roles.
#'
#' @param resourceId the id of the resource, for example a database, folder or
#' (sub-)form
#' @param permissions a permission list; see \link{resourcePermissions}
#' @param optional whether the grant is optional, by default it is not optional
#' (=FALSE)
#'
#' @export
#'
#' @examples
#' \dontrun{
#'
#' optionalGrant <-
#' grant(resourceId = "ck5dxt1552",
#' permissions = resourcePermissions(
#' view = TRUE,
#' add_record = TRUE,
#' edit_record = TRUE
#' ),
#' optional = TRUE
#' )
#' }
grant <- function(resourceId, permissions = resourcePermissions(), optional = FALSE) {
stopifnot("resourceId must be a string" = is.character(resourceId)&&length(resourceId)==1)
stopifnot("optional must be a logical/boolean of length 1" = is.logical(optional)&&length(optional)==1)
stopifnot("activityInfoResourcePermissions" %in% class(permissions))
result = list(
resourceId = resourceId,
operations = permissions,
optional = optional
)
class(result) <- c("activityInfoGrant", class(result))
result
}
